3. Thrilling 4×4 Expeditions — Discover Hidden Gems

For those craving adventure and adrenaline, desert expeditions by 4×4 vehicle are an absolute must. These tours take you off the beaten track, navigating vast plateaus, rocky canyons, and remote oases unreachable by ordinary vehicles. The speed and power of a 4×4 allow you to explore farther and deeper into the Sahara’s wild heart, including iconic sites like the Chegaga dunes, Erg Chebbi near Merzouga, and hidden Berber villages. It’s the perfect blend of comfort and excitement.

5. Desert Festivals and Celebrations — A Feast for the Senses

Throughout the year, various festivals celebrate the desert’s heritage and natural beauty. Events like the Festival of the Sahara in M’Hamid or the Rose Festival in Kelaat M’Gouna bring together locals and travelers for days filled with music, dance, poetry, and camel races. These festivals are perfect opportunities to experience the desert’s joyous spirit, meet artisans, and witness rituals that honor the desert’s mystical power and its people’s resilience.
